sctp_process_asconf() caches the transport the ASCONF chunk is processed
against in asconf->transport (== chunk->transport, set once in sctp_rcv()).
For an ASCONF located through its Address Parameter by
__sctp_rcv_asconf_lookup(), that cached transport corresponds to the
Address Parameter, which need not be the packet's source address.
sctp_process_asconf_param() rejects a DEL-IP for the packet source address
(ADDIP D8, SCTP_ERROR_DEL_SRC_IP), but nothing protects asconf->transport.
A single ASCONF can therefore carry, in order:
[Address Parameter L] [DEL-IP L] [DEL-IP 0.0.0.0]
where L differs from the source. The DEL-IP for L passes the D8 check and
calls sctp_assoc_rm_peer() on the transport that asconf->transport still
points at, freeing it (RCU-deferred). The following wildcard DEL-IP then
reuses the now-dangling asconf->transport in sctp_assoc_set_primary() and
sctp_assoc_del_nonprimary_peers(): set_primary() dereferences the freed
transport (->ipaddr, ->state) and plants the dangling pointer into
asoc->peer.primary_path / active_path, and del_nonprimary_peers(), keeping
only the pointer that is no longer on the list, removes every real
transport, leaving the association with a transport_count of 0 and
primary_path/active_path pointing at freed memory.
Reject a DEL-IP that targets the transport the ASCONF is being processed
against, mirroring the existing source-address guard, so the wildcard
branch can never reuse a freed transport.

diff --git a/net/sctp/sm_make_chunk.c b/net/sctp/sm_make_chunk.c
index 8adac9e0cd66..b14251214896 100644
--- a/net/sctp/sm_make_chunk.c
+++ b/net/sctp/sm_make_chunk.c
@@ -3153,6 +3153,12 @@ static __be16 sctp_process_asconf_param(struct sctp_association *asoc,
if (!peer)
return SCTP_ERROR_DNS_FAILED;
+ /* Don't free asconf->transport; a later wildcard DEL-IP
+ * parameter reuses it.
+ */
+ if (peer == asconf->transport)
+ return SCTP_ERROR_REQ_REFUSED;
+
sctp_assoc_rm_peer(asoc, peer);
break;
case SCTP_PARAM_SET_PRIMARY:

Got it, thanks! > By the way, there's a question about whether patches for security fixes > should include the PoC in the patch/cover-letter when they're posted to > the netdev ML? Not sure if there's an official policy on this but IMHO they should be easily accessible to reviewers / maintainers. If a frontier LLM can generate an exploit for the problem based on the patch, hiding the repro buys us nothing. And often the repro is useful during review. For me an ideal submission would contain just a description of how the bug was triggered in testing in the commit message, and a link to the repro / PoC under the --- marker.
